To find the equivalent ratio of \(12:9\) in the form of \(4:x\), we can set up the following proportion:
\[ \frac{12}{9} = \frac{4}{x} \]
Now, we can cross-multiply to solve for \(x\):
\[ 12x = 9 \cdot 4 \]
Calculating the right side:
\[ 12x = 36 \]
Now, divide both sides by 12:
\[ x = \frac{36}{12} = 3 \]
Now that we have \(x\), we can write the complete ratio:
\[ 4:x = 4:3 \]
Thus, the equivalent ratio of \(12:9\) is \(\boxed{4:3}\).
